Abstract
- Quality control methods for an asynchronous transfer model (ATM) network to which the virtual path (VP) concept is applied are discussed. The factors which affect the quality of service (QOS) of virtual circuits (VCs) given a layered multiplexing structure are clarified, and the evaluation methods of each VC's QOS using these factors are presented. The necessity for each VP to perform traffic shaping in order to control each VC's QOS based on the above evaluation is discussed. A two-level bandwidth allocation control method which assures each VC's QOS is also presented. Two approaches for realizing a range of QOS requirements of VCs through VPs are investigated and compared from the viewpoint of transmission-path utilization efficiency. >
